A CPU-friendly question-answering bot that learns from your Q&A pairs on the fly. Uses TF-IDF vectorization (instead of heavy neural models) + a C++ extension for blazing-fast cosine similarity search.
- Self-learning — teaches itself new Q&A at runtime, persisted to
~/.minibot/qa.csv - TF-IDF based — no large model downloads, minimal RAM, instant startup
- C++ accelerated — similarity search runs in native code via a Python C extension
- Potato-friendly — runs on any machine with Python 3.8+; no GPU, no heavy deps

python main.pypython main.py- Type a question; the bot replies from what it knows.
- If unsure (similarity < 0.4), it asks you to teach it.
